The Allen Bradley 1719-AENT RIO EtherNet/IP Adapter is a versatile input/output (I/O) device designed for Rockwell Automation control systems. Here are some pros and cons to consider before making a purchase:
Pros:1. Compatibility: The 1719-AENT adapter is compatible with EtherNet/IP networks, making it an excellent choice for Rockwell Automation users seeking a reliable, high-performance I/O solution.
2. Scalability: This adapter can be used in a variety of applications, from small-scale systems to large-scale industrial automation projects, thanks to its flexible configuration options.
3. Integration: Easy integration with other Rockwell Automation products, such as ControlLogix, CompactLogix, and MicroLogix PLCs, simplifies system design and implementation.
4. Rugged Design: The 1719-AENT adapter is built to withstand harsh industrial environments, ensuring reliable operation even in challenging conditions.
Cons:1. Cost: Compared to other I/O solutions, the 1719-AENT adapter may be more expensive, which could be a significant factor for budget-conscious buyers.
2. Learning Curve: While Rockwell Automation provides extensive documentation and support, configuring and programming the adapter may require a learning curve, especially for those new to the Rockwell platform.
3. Vendor Lock-in: As with any proprietary solution, the use of Allen Bradley I/O devices may create some degree of vendor lock-in, limiting the ability to easily integrate with non-Rockwell systems in the future.
In conclusion, the Allen Bradley 1719-AENT EtherNet/IP Adapter offers a robust, scalable, and reliable solution for industrial I/O applications within Rockwell Automation ecosystems. However, potential buyers should carefully consider the cost, learning curve, and potential vendor lock-in before making a purchasing decision.
